What Are Full-Mouth Implants?

Full-mouth implants are a type of restorative dental procedure where multiple implants are placed strategically in the jaw to support a full arch of prosthetic teeth. This treatment can be used on the upper jaw, lower jaw, or both, and is ideal for patients who have lost most or all of their natural teeth.

There are two main types of full-mouth implants:

All-on-4 or All-on-X Implants: Use four to six implants to support a fixed prosthesis.

Implant-Supported Dentures: Use multiple implants to securely hold removable dentures in place.

Both options provide enhanced stability, a more natural look, and greater comfort compared to traditional removable dentures.

Benefits of Full-Mouth Dental Implants

  1. Permanent and Stable

Unlike dentures that may shift or click while eating or speaking, full-mouth implants stay firmly in place, giving you confidence in daily life.

  1. Preserve Jawbone Health

Implants stimulate the jawbone, preventing the bone loss that typically occurs with missing teeth or traditional dentures.

  1. Improved Function and Comfort

Enjoy a stronger bite, improved speech, and greater comfort without the need for adhesives or nightly removal.

  1. Natural Appearance

Custom-designed prosthetic teeth are made to match the size, shape, and color of your natural teeth, giving you a beautiful, lifelike smile.

  1. Long-Term Investment

While the upfront cost may be higher, full-mouth implants are durable and can last decades with proper care, often making them more cost-effective over time.

Are You a Good Candidate?

  • Your oral and overall health
  • The condition of your jawbone
  • Any existing dental restorations
  • Your goals and expectations for treatment

Good candidates are typically in good health, non-smokers (or willing to quit), and have sufficient jawbone density. In some cases, bone grafting may be needed to build up the jaw before implant placement.

What to Expect During the Procedure

The full-mouth implant process is typically completed in several steps:

Consultation and Imaging – Your dentist will take X-rays or 3D scans to plan implant placement.

Implant Surgery – Titanium posts are surgically inserted into the jawbone.

Healing Period – Over several months, the implants fuse with the bone (osseointegration).

Final Restoration – A custom-made full-arch prosthesis is securely attached to the implants.

Some advanced techniques even allow for same-day teeth placement, depending on the case.
